Vivo has showcased another new accessory designed for the X20 Ulta ahdad of the device's full debut later this month. To recap, the company revealed plans to release a dedicated Photography Kit for its X100 Ultra successor, full details of which we have covered separately.
At the time, Vivo executives hinted that the X200 Ultra would offer a special fourth rear-facing camera, despite evidently only containing primary, telephoto and ultra-wide-angle cameras. As it turns out, this mysterious fourth camera will come courtesy of a dedicated lens that attaches to the X200 Ultra Photography Kit via an adapter, as the image above shows.
By design, the lens is designed to work with the X200 Ultra's telephoto camera, which outputs at 3.7x optical zoom with a 200 MP native output. According to Vivo, this 13-piece glass lens expands the optical range of this telephoto camera to 8.7x or 70x via hybrid zoom with an f/2.27 aperture.
In other words, this additional lens takes the X200 Ultra's zoom capabilities to a 1,600 mm equivalent focal length. However, Vivo claims that quality starts to dip beyond 800 mm. Vivo will officially reveal the X200 Ultra on April 21 to rival not just the Galaxy S25 Ultra (curr. $1,084.99 on Amazon) and Xiaomi 15 Ultra, but also the Find X8 Ultra that Oppo released earlier today.
